What they do

A Physician Assistant provides medical care to patients, under the supervision of a physician or surgeon. Works in all areas and specialties of medicine, and is licensed to practice medicine but has less formal certification than a physician. Performs duties delegated by a physician such as recording patient medical histories, ordering diagnostic tests, or giving immunizations. May serve as the primary healthcare provider, in consultation with a part-time physician, in communities with limited health care resources.

Job Summary:
The Physician Assistant is responsible for treating both pediatric and adult patients, thrives in a fast-paced urgent care environment, and demonstrates strong clinical judgment and excellent bedside manner. This role requires the ability to efficiently evaluate, diagnose, and treat a wide range of urgent care conditions while delivering exceptional patient-centered care.
FLSA STATUS
This position is a non-exempt role under the Fair Labor Standards Act; thus, it is eligible to receive overtime compensation, as appropriate. Overtime requires prior approval from the supervisor.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
To perform this job successfully, an individual must be able to perform each essential duty satisfactorily. Diagnose, treat, and manage acute illnesses and minor injuries Evaluate and treat pediatric and adult patients 4 months and older Perform minor procedures including suturing, splinting, incision & drainage, wound care and IVs Manage orthopedic injuries and occupational medicine cases, work-related injury evaluations and, DOT/CDL exams Interpret EKGs and X-rays Prescribe medication in accordance with state regulations and clinical protocols Maintain accurate and timely EMR documentation Practice evidence-based medicine and follow established clinical care standards Collaborate with Supervising Physicians and clinical staff regarding complex medical cases and make appropriate referrals Demonstrate excellent bedside manner Other duties and responsibilities as assigned
